<?php
use App\Domains\Accounts\Models\User;
use App\Domains\Receivables\Models\Payment;
use App\Platform\Pdf\Rendering\PdfTemplateUtils;
use Illuminate\Support\Facades\Artisan;
use Illuminate\Support\Facades\File;
use Illuminate\Support\Facades\Storage;
use Illuminate\Support\Facades\View;
use Laravel\Sanctum\Sanctum;
use function Pest\Laravel\get;
/**
* Payment receipts and reports have no template picker, so overriding one means
* dropping a same-named file into storage/app/templates/pdf/{type}/ and having
* it win. Both used to be hardcoded to app.pdf.*, so there was no way to change
* them short of editing files inside the image.
*/
beforeEach(function () {
Artisan::call('db:seed', ['--class' => 'DatabaseSeeder', '--force' => true]);
Artisan::call('db:seed', ['--class' => 'DemoSeeder', '--force' => true]);
$user = User::find(1);
$this->company = $user->companies()->first();
$this->withHeaders(['company' => $this->company->id]);
Sanctum::actingAs($user, ['*']);
Storage::fake('pdf_templates');
Storage::fake('public');
// The disk and the view namespace are registered separately, and only the
// disk is faked. Point the namespace at the same place so a template written
// here is the one Blade resolves.
View::addNamespace('pdf_templates', Storage::disk('pdf_templates')->path(''));
View::getFinder()->flush();
config(['pdf.driver' => 'dompdf']);
$this->override = function (string $type, string $name, string $markup) {
$dir = Storage::disk('pdf_templates')->path($type);
File::ensureDirectoryExists($dir);
File::put("{$dir}/{$name}.blade.php", $markup);
View::getFinder()->flush();
};
});
test('the built-in view is used when nothing overrides it', function () {
expect(PdfTemplateUtils::resolveView('payment', 'payment'))->toBe('app.pdf.payment.payment');
expect(PdfTemplateUtils::resolveView('reports', 'expenses'))->toBe('app.pdf.reports.expenses');
});
test('a custom file takes over', function () {
($this->override)('payment', 'payment', '<html></html>');
expect(PdfTemplateUtils::resolveView('payment', 'payment'))->toBe('pdf_templates::payment.payment');
});
test('an overridden payment receipt is what actually renders', function () {
($this->override)('payment', 'payment', '<html><body>OVERRIDDEN RECEIPT {{ $payment->payment_number }}</body></html>');
$payment = Payment::factory()->create(['company_id' => $this->company->id]);
get("/payments/pdf/{$payment->unique_hash}?preview=true")
->assertOk()
->assertSee('OVERRIDDEN RECEIPT')
->assertSee($payment->payment_number);
});
test('an overridden report is what actually renders', function () {
($this->override)('reports', 'expenses', '<html><body>OVERRIDDEN REPORT for {{ $company->name }}</body></html>');
get("/reports/expenses/{$this->company->unique_hash}?from_date=2020-01-01&to_date=2030-12-31&preview=true")
->assertOk()
->assertSee('OVERRIDDEN REPORT')
->assertSee($this->company->name);
});
/**
* The override receives the same shared data the built-in does, so a custom file
* can use every variable the original template used.
*/
test('an overridden report still renders as a pdf', function () {
($this->override)('reports', 'expenses', '<html><body>{{ $currency->name }} {{ $from_date }}</body></html>');
$response = get("/reports/expenses/{$this->company->unique_hash}?from_date=2020-01-01&to_date=2030-12-31");
$response->assertOk();
expect($response->getContent())->toStartWith('%PDF-');
});
